1. Power Saving Settings
The configuration of power saving options on the PlayStation 4 directly dictates its ability to acquire content while in rest mode. These settings define the extent to which system functionalities are maintained during this low-power state, significantly affecting download completion.
-
Set Functions Available in Rest Mode
This primary menu within the power saving settings controls which features remain active. The ‘Stay Connected to the Internet’ option must be enabled for background downloads to function. Disabling this setting completely prevents the console from maintaining a network connection in rest mode, halting any download progress. It is the foundational requirement.
-
Supply Power to USB Ports
While seemingly unrelated, the setting that determines power supply to USB ports during rest mode can indirectly affect download stability. Certain external hard drives, if used for game storage, require continuous power to function correctly. If this setting is disabled and the drive disconnects upon entering rest mode, any download intended for that drive will be interrupted.

2. Network Connection Stability
The reliability of the network connection represents a fundamental prerequisite for the successful retrieval of digital content on the PlayStation 4 while it is in rest mode. A consistent and robust network connection ensures uninterrupted data transfer, enabling the console to acquire games and updates effectively in the background.
-
Wi-Fi Signal Strength and Interference
Weak Wi-Fi signals or interference from other electronic devices can disrupt the download process. If the signal strength is insufficient, the console may repeatedly disconnect from the network, leading to fragmented downloads or complete failures. For instance, placing the PlayStation 4 far from the router or near microwave ovens can introduce interference. This instability directly impedes the system’s ability to maintain a consistent connection necessary for background operations.
-
Wired vs. Wireless Connection
A wired Ethernet connection generally provides a more stable and reliable network connection compared to Wi-Fi. This increased stability reduces the likelihood of interruptions during downloads. Wireless connections are subject to fluctuations due to distance, obstacles, and other devices sharing the same frequency band, creating variability that can impact download integrity. Choosing a wired connection minimizes such disruptions.

3. PlayStation Network Status
The operational status of the PlayStation Network (PSN) directly influences the ability of a PlayStation 4 console to retrieve digital content while in rest mode. If the PSN experiences outages or scheduled maintenance, the console will be unable to connect to Sony’s servers, thus preventing the commencement or continuation of downloads. For instance, if a user initiates a game download before placing the console in rest mode and the PSN subsequently goes offline, the download process will be suspended until the network services are restored. The PSN status is, therefore, a critical component in ensuring uninterrupted download functionality.

4. Available Hard Drive Space
The presence of adequate storage capacity on the PlayStation 4’s internal or external hard drive is a non-negotiable requirement for successful completion of digital content downloads, irrespective of the console’s operational mode. If the available hard drive space is insufficient to accommodate the size of the game, application, or update being downloaded, the process will invariably fail, even if initiated and sustained during rest mode. A scenario illustrates this: a user attempts to download a 50GB game to a console with only 40GB of free space remaining; the download will either halt prematurely or refuse to commence, regardless of network connectivity or PlayStation Network status. The inverse, ensuring sufficient space, forms a cornerstone of successful background downloads.
The significance of hard drive space extends beyond merely initiating the download. Throughout the download process, the PlayStation 4 requires sufficient temporary space to accommodate partially downloaded files. If the available space dwindles during the download due to other processes, such as game installations or data transfers, the download can be interrupted, potentially resulting in corrupted files or requiring a restart of the download process. It is essential, therefore, to not only have enough space at the beginning, but also maintain a buffer to accommodate fluctuating storage needs during the download. Regular monitoring and management of storage, including deletion of unused content, are therefore critical to maintaining download functionality.

Frequently Asked Questions
The following section addresses common inquiries regarding the functionality of downloading digital content on the PlayStation 4 while in rest mode. These answers aim to provide clarity and address potential misconceptions.
Question 1: What are the primary prerequisites for downloading games in rest mode?
The core requirements include a stable internet connection, adequate free space on the hard drive, the “Stay Connected to the Internet” option enabled in power saving settings, and a functional PlayStation Network connection. All conditions must be met for successful downloads.
Question 2: Does PlayStation Plus membership impact the download speed in rest mode?
While a PlayStation Plus membership does not directly increase download speeds, it enables automatic downloads of game patches and pre-loading of pre-ordered games. This automation streamlines the process, leading to a perception of improved efficiency. An active subscription expands the range of possibilities.
Question 3: Why does the download process sometimes halt unexpectedly in rest mode?
Interruptions can arise due to unstable network connections, PlayStation Network outages, insufficient hard drive space, or software glitches. Verifying the status of each of these components is crucial for troubleshooting download failures.
Question 4: Does the type of network connection (wired vs. wireless) influence download reliability in rest mode?
A wired Ethernet connection generally provides a more stable and reliable connection compared to Wi-Fi, reducing the likelihood of interruptions during the download process. The consistent connection is crucial in avoiding stalls.
Question 5: Are there specific power saving settings that affect background downloads?
Yes. The “Stay Connected to the Internet” setting within the power saving options must be enabled. Additionally, settings related to USB power supply may impact downloads if an external hard drive is being used.
Question 6: Can running applications interfere with downloads in rest mode?
Yes. Applications actively utilizing network resources or maintaining background processes can compete for bandwidth, potentially slowing down or interrupting the download. Terminating such applications before entering rest mode may improve download performance.

Optimizing Game Downloads on a PlayStation 4 in Rest Mode
The following tips provide guidance on maximizing the efficiency and reliability of downloading digital content to a PlayStation 4 while it is in rest mode. These recommendations are designed to address common issues and ensure a seamless download experience.
Tip 1: Prioritize a Wired Ethernet Connection. Utilizing a wired Ethernet connection, whenever feasible, provides a more stable and consistent network connection compared to Wi-Fi. This reduces the potential for interruptions during large downloads and optimizes download speeds.
Tip 2: Verify Adequate Hard Drive Space. Before initiating any download, confirm that sufficient storage space is available on the internal or external hard drive. An undersized drive will immediately halt the process and cause issues.
Tip 3: Examine PlayStation Network Service Status. Prior to entering rest mode with an active download, check the official PlayStation Network service status page. Scheduled maintenance or outages will prevent downloads from progressing until services are restored.
Tip 4: Configure Power Saving Settings Appropriately. Ensure that the “Stay Connected to the Internet” option is enabled within the PlayStation 4’s power saving settings. This setting is essential for maintaining network connectivity while the console is in rest mode.
Tip 5: Close Unnecessary Applications. Terminate all non-essential applications before placing the PlayStation 4 in rest mode. Running applications can consume system resources and bandwidth, potentially impeding the download process. A closed application means the process is clean.
Tip 6: Update System Software Regularly. Maintain the PlayStation 4’s system software at the latest available version. System software updates often include bug fixes and performance improvements that can enhance download stability. An updated PS4 is safe.
Tip 7: Periodically Restart the Router. Restarting the network router can resolve connectivity issues and improve network performance. Perform this step occasionally to maintain a stable network environment for background downloads.
Tip 8: Utilize Automatic Downloads With PlayStation Plus. Having an active PlayStation Plus subscription allows automated downloading of game patches and pre-orders. This is a benefit that saves time.
Implementing these tips enhances the reliability and efficiency of downloading games and updates on a PlayStation 4 in rest mode. Addressing potential issues proactively helps ensure a seamless and convenient download experience.
